Ticket: Config drift on Quillbus log compaction settings

The broker nodes in the Harlow cluster are running with compaction thresholds that no longer match what's in the Fernwheel deploy repo. Someone appears to have hand-tuned segment retention during the March incident and never backported the change. Compaction is now lagging on the orders topic, and disk usage on node three is climbing about 4% a day. Please reconcile before the weekend. For reference, the values currently live on the brokers are as follows.

deployment values, yahop-kajop:
holath:
  log_level: info
  metrics_host: metrics.holath.lumiclabs.internal
  pin: 9484
  pool_size: 4

## Artifact Signing — Inventory Reconciliation Job

The nightly reconciliation job for Stockline now signs its output manifests before upload. Unsigned manifests are rejected by the Ledgerbox ingest as of build 412. Two mismatches last week traced to a stale key on the runner pool; rotated Tuesday. Action for sync: confirm all runners pull the current key at job start. The active signing key for the reconciliation pipeline is as follows.

signing key of yafop-taguf = bky3_Kre

ALERT: RestockPlanner-StaleRoutes (SEV-3). The Vendomatic restock planner has not produced a fresh route set in over 4 hours. Machines report inventory normally; planner output is stale. Likely cause: solver queue backlog or a stuck optimization worker. Impact: restock crews operate on yesterday's routes; low-stock machines may be skipped. Do not hold the release train unless this escalates to SEV-2. Triage steps and worker restart procedure documented at the page below.

wiki page, bagef-yajof: https://sentry.sivrelcloud.corp/board